Sorting Files Pane - Folders First

  • May 18, 2020
  • 1 reply
  • 323 views

Hello,

 

I've seen a few different posts about this from a few years ago but nothing recent. How are we able to sort the Files pane so that folders show up together on top (sorted alphabetically) with the files below (also sortedalphabetically)?

 

I am aware that we can sort by type, but that simply sorts by typealphabetically. The results in some files being at the top, then folders grouped together in the middle, then more files below. This feature exists and works well in CS6. However after upgraded to Dreamweaver 20 it seems to have gone away.

 

As an example this is what we are looking for:

  • Folder A
  • Folder B
  • Folder C
  • Folder D
  • apple.php
  • data.zip
  • home.php
  • sample.xml
